what is differance between PT-100 and thermocouple?
Answer Posted / k.prakashchandra
PT-100 (RTD) measures temperature on the basis of variation
in resistance due to temperature and thermocouple is a
junction between two different metals that produces voltage
related to temperature difference ,for measurement of temp.
